Understanding Eco-Friendly Hosting Practices

So, what exactly makes a hosting provider “eco-friendly”? It boils down to a commitment to minimizing environmental impact through various practices. These practices often include:

Renewable Energy: Eco-conscious hosting providers utilize renewable energy sources like solar, wind, hydro, or geothermal power to fuel their data centers. This significantly reduces reliance on fossil fuels, a major contributor to greenhouse gas emissions. Some providers even invest in carbon offsetting projects to neutralize their remaining carbon footprint.
Energy Efficiency: Optimizing data center infrastructure for maximum energy efficiency is another key element. This involves using energy-efficient servers, cooling systems, and employing innovative technologies like virtualization and containerization to maximize resource utilization.
Waste Reduction: Responsible e-waste management is a hallmark of green hosting. This involves extending the lifespan of server equipment, promoting recycling programs, and minimizing waste generation.
Sustainable Certifications: Look for certifications like Green-e, which verify that a hosting provider is using renewable energy. Other certifications focus on responsible environmental management systems.

Eco-Friendly Hosting: Addressing the Challenges

While eco-friendly hosting offers compelling advantages, it’s essential to acknowledge some potential challenges:

Cost: Green hosting can sometimes be slightly more expensive than traditional hosting options. The investment in renewable energy and efficient technologies can impact pricing, though the difference is often marginal.
Transparency and Verification: Not all “green” claims are created equal. It’s crucial to scrutinize a provider’s environmental practices and look for verifiable certifications to ensure their claims are genuine. Greenwashing, unfortunately, exists in this sector.
Limited Availability: While the availability of eco-friendly hosting is increasing, it might still be limited in certain geographic regions. Finding a provider that meets your specific needs and location might require more research.

Making the Switch to Sustainable Web Hosting

Choosing eco-friendly hosting is a powerful step towards reducing your online environmental impact. When selecting a provider, consider the following:

Look for Certifications: Prioritize providers with recognized green certifications like Green-e, which verify their commitment to renewable energy.
Transparency is Key: Seek providers who are transparent about their environmental practices. Look for detailed information on their website about their energy sources, efficiency measures, and waste management policies.
Compare Pricing and Features: Evaluate pricing and features alongside environmental credentials to find a provider that meets both your budget and sustainability goals.
* Read Reviews: Check online reviews and testimonials to gauge the provider’s performance and reliability.
